This brief news article in the Himalayan Times indicates that more than 13,000 children die of waterborne diseases yearly, the majority due to lack of toilets in the home. Less than half of schools in Nepal have toilets. Many who are working to build infrastructure and awareness to combat widespread sanitation issues feel that more effort must be made.
